Executive Director, Market Access
- Lead global payer value proposition development and integrated access & pricing strategies leading to Payer Value materials (ex. Dossiers).
- Partner closely with the cross functional team including Marketing and Product Development Teams (PDTs), R&D, Finance, Health Economics and Outcomes Research, Medical Affairs, Policy, Communications, regional and country teams to shape long - term access strategy and evidence plans in the US and ex-US.
- Anticipate environmental and competitive pressures, lead development of innovative pricing and access solutions efforts including partnership with Sustainable Access Solutions (SAS) team and others on GMAx LT.
- Oversee payer and HTA/NITAG insights, market research, policy shaping, and 4th hurdle assessments to inform investment and launch decisions.
- Owner of therapeutic level access & pricing strategy including tradeoffs, risk tolerance, escalation and overall governance and compliance responsibility.
- Provide access assumptions for business development, portfolio strategy, and enterprise - wide prioritization.
- Build organizational capability and talent pipeline across the Vaccines Infectious Diseases team.
